#361d06 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#361d06 is composed of 21.2% red, 11.4%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 46.3% magenta, 88.9% yellow and 78.8% black. It has a hue angle of 28.8 degrees, a saturation of 80% and a lightness of 11.8%. #361d06 color hex could be obtained by blending #6c3a0c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#361d06 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#361d06 has RGB values of R:54, G:29, B:6 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.46, Y:0.89, K:0.79. Its decimal value is 3546374.
